The Frustration of Unexplained Infertility
Receiving a diagnosis of "unexplained infertility" can be one of the most maddening experiences on the journey to parenthood. When you are desperately trying to conceive, you almost want the doctor to find something wrong, just so you have a specific problem to fix. Unexplained infertility is diagnosed when a couple has been actively trying to conceive for at least one year (or six months if the woman is over 35), and all standard fertility tests come back completely normal. This means the woman is ovulating regularly, her fallopian tubes are open and unobstructed, her ovarian reserve is adequate, and the man's semen analysis shows normal count, motility, and morphology.
However, "unexplained" does not mean "unsolvable," nor does it mean that the infertility is in your head. It simply means that the root cause of the issue lies beyond the scope of basic diagnostic testing. Understanding the hidden causes and knowing the right treatment pathways can help you move forward with confidence.
Hidden Causes Beyond Standard Testing
Standard fertility tests are somewhat superficial; they check if the plumbing is open and if the basic ingredients (eggs and sperm) are present. They cannot see the microscopic interactions required for conception.
1. Egg and Sperm Quality Issues
Even if an egg is released and sperm are present, they may lack the quality needed to create a healthy embryo. The egg's outer shell (zona pellucida) might be too hard for the sperm to penetrate, or the sperm might lack the necessary enzymes to break through. Alternatively, the egg may have microscopic structural defects that prevent proper cell division once fertilized.
2. Subtle Endometriosis
Endometriosis occurs when tissue similar to the lining of the uterus grows outside the uterus. While severe endometriosis causes blockages and cysts that are visible on ultrasounds, "silent" or mild endometriosis may only be visible via laparoscopy. Even mild endometriosis can create a highly inflammatory, toxic environment in the pelvis that damages sperm and eggs or prevents implantation, all while remaining undetectable on standard tests.
3. Fertilization Failure
Conception requires the sperm to successfully bind to the egg, penetrate it, and merge its DNA. In some couples with unexplained infertility, this microscopic event simply fails to happen inside the body, despite the presence of millions of healthy-looking sperm. This is a phenomenon that is impossible to diagnose until the couple undergoes IVF, where the eggs and sperm are observed together in a laboratory.
4. Luteal Phase Defect and Implantation Issues
Sometimes, an embryo successfully forms but fails to implant in the uterine lining. This could be due to a subtle hormonal imbalance (like a luteal phase defect, where the body doesn't produce enough progesterone to sustain the lining) or issues with the receptivity of the endometrium itself, preventing the embryo from attaching.
Treatment Pathways: A Step-by-Step Approach
Because there is no single target to "fix" with unexplained infertility, the treatment strategy relies on increasing the statistical odds of conception by controlling as many variables as possible. This is typically done through a stepped approach, starting with the least invasive options.
Step 1: Superovulation with IUI
The standard first-line treatment for unexplained infertility is a combination of ovulation induction medications (like Letrozole or Clomid) and Intrauterine Insemination (IUI). The medication stimulates the ovaries to release two or three eggs instead of just one. Then, the IUI procedure places a highly concentrated sample of washed sperm directly into the uterus exactly when those eggs are released. By increasing the number of targets (eggs) and placing the sperm right at the finish line, the chances of a random successful fertilization event are significantly increased. Most doctors recommend attempting 3 to 4 cycles of IUI. If pregnancy does not occur, further IUI cycles are unlikely to be successful.
Step 2: In Vitro Fertilization (IVF)
If IUI fails, IVF is the definitive next step. IVF is particularly powerful for unexplained infertility because it serves as both a treatment and a diagnostic tool. During IVF, the eggs are retrieved and placed in a dish with the sperm. If fertilization fails to occur naturally in the dish, the embryologist immediately knows that a sperm-egg binding issue is the cause. In these cases, ICSI (injecting a single sperm into the egg) is used to bypass the problem completely.
IVF also allows the medical team to visually assess the quality of the eggs and the development of the embryos over several days, revealing issues that blood tests and ultrasounds could never detect. Furthermore, IVF allows for Preimplantation Genetic Testing (PGT-A) to ensure that the embryo selected for transfer is chromosomally normal, drastically reducing the risk of miscarriage and maximizing the chance of a successful pregnancy.
Hope and Next Steps
Being diagnosed with unexplained infertility is emotionally taxing, but the prognosis is actually quite good. The vast majority of couples with this diagnosis will eventually achieve a successful pregnancy, either naturally over time or, more rapidly, through assisted reproductive technologies like IUI and IVF.
